Output deb3583fa37f820b4cac963a19fb60846ad81991bb8f64fb7f0ba13de0f66f28:0

value
70999853197
script pubkey
OP_0 OP_PUSHBYTES_20 ae1066d87ab1024accc955444afd439739d63669
address
bc1q4cgxdkr6kypy4nxf24zy4l2rjuuavdnflnnfs0
transaction
deb3583fa37f820b4cac963a19fb60846ad81991bb8f64fb7f0ba13de0f66f28
confirmations
20627
spent
true